Course structure

• Introduction to Indigenous Poetry of Asia
• Historical Contexts and Cultural Significance
• Poetic Forms and Structures in Indigenous Traditions
• Oral Traditions and Storytelling Techniques
• Symbolism and Imagery in Indigenous Poetry
• Comparative Analysis of Regional Poetic Styles
• Contemporary Indigenous Poets and Their Works
• Language and Translation Challenges in Indigenous Poetry
• Ethical Considerations in Studying Indigenous Literature
• Research Methodologies for Indigenous Poetry Studies
